Title: LWJGL-RC1 and Windows Vista RTM
Post by: stramit on January 12, 2007, 11:01:52
Hey guys,

I've been checking out my engine on a few different systems over the past few days to check for compatibility, for the most part my adventures have gone quite swimmingly..... that is until I tried on Vista RTM.... This is a nut I just don't know how to crack.

When trying hardware mode I get the following exception:


800 x 600 x 32 @75Hz
Caused by: org.lwjgl.LWJGLException: Could not find a valid pixel format
at org.lwjgl.opengl.WindowsPeerInfo.nChoosePixelFormat(Native Method)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.WindowsPeerInfo.choosePixelFormat(WindowsPeerInfo.java:52)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.WindowsDisplayPeerInfo.initDC(WindowsDisplayPeerInfo.java:54)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.WindowsDisplay.createWindow(WindowsDisplay.java:135)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.Display.createWindow(Display.java:261)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.Display.create(Display.java:703)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.Display.create(Display.java:657)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.Display.create(Display.java:641)
at org.strumpy.engine.framework.renderer.context.SimpleGraphicsContext.initialise(SimpleGraphicsContext.java:60)
at org.strumpy.engine.framework.renderer.StandardRenderer.initialise(StandardRenderer.java:72)
... 8 more


Where the resolution listed is the resolution returned as part of "DisplayMode[] modes = Display.getAvailableDisplayModes();"

And when I try software (-Dorg.lwjgl.opengl.Display.allowSoftwareOpenGL=true) I get:

java.lang.IllegalStateException: Function is not supported
at org.lwjgl.BufferChecks.checkFunctionAddress(BufferChecks.java:67)
at org.lwjgl.opengl.GL13.glMultiTexCoord3f(GL13.java:304)
        ...ect

as expected as the software renderer does not support this.

The hardware is: Nvidia 7800GT with the latest 64bit graphics drivers (Jan 5'th 07)

Is there anything that can be done? Does lwjgl not work on 64bit hardware? Any debug which I can turn on?

Any assistance would be appreciated amazingly.

Regards.

(as an aside I do seem to recall earlier versions of Vista / lwjgl not having this issue as I used to be able to create Display on this machine using RC2)
Title: Re: LWJGL-RC1 and Windows Vista RTM
Post by: Matzon on January 12, 2007, 11:13:08
Vista RTM does not have hardware OpenGL drivers yet.
The other exception is caused by the app calling a gl13 method without checking for its existance.

There isn't anything to do about it until the driver makers start delivering drivers
